Man (80s) dies in Cavan house fire

Eva Osborne

A man has died in a house fire in Co Cavan.

The blaze broke out at around 10pm in Virginia last night.

The body of a man in his 80s was discovered at the scene, and has since been removed to Cavan Mortuary, where a post-mortem will be carried out.

The scene has been preserved as gardaí investigate the cause of the fire, but it is understood that they have ruled out foul play.
